    About the Book

    Edit

    The Other Side of Sibu showcases the work of 8 photographers who were on a PhotoSafari to Cebu and the island of Malapascua in the Philippines. Malapascua Island is a world renowned diving paradise with a National Geographic certified Diving centre. Its the place to dive if you want to see the rare Thresher Sharks and Devil Manta Rays. Many of the photos have captions and descriptions of not only the places being shot, but also commentaries by the editors of the book, Yusuf Hashim and Maxby Chan, on the photography techniques being used. Yusuf Hashim and Maxby Chan run www.photosafari.com.my which regularly conduct teaching photosafaris to exotic destinations like Cebu, the Old Silk Road, Angkor Wat, Vietnam, Bangladesh, the Himalayas, Nepal, China, etc. Hop over to their website at www.photosafari.com.my if you wish to participate on any of their photosafaris. A coffee table book like this is produced after each photosafari, showcasing the work of participants. Yusuf and Maxby are also administrators of www.photomalaysia.com which is Malaysia's largest and oldest online photography community, which has a membership of more than 80,000 amateur and professional photographers, who share their work online, and participate in many photography related activities such as exhibitions, photo critiques, workshops and photosafaris organized by www.photosafari.com.my

    About the Creator
    yusufhashim
    Yusuf Hashim
    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ia

    Retired as MD after 30 yrs in the O&G industry. Became Photographer for World-Explorer.net, specialists in trans-continental 4x4 & motorcycling expeditions. Drove 4x4 in >130 countries in N & S.America, Africa, Russia, Kazakhstan, Europe, Asia, ASEAN, Mid-East, India, Pakistan & China, Driven London-Malaysia twice, Malaysia -India, across Africa & Sahara, Old Silk Road Istanbul-Malaysia, Round S.America, sailed Arctic (Svalbard, Greenland, Wrangle, N.Pole) & Antarctica. Yusuf was Admin of PhotoMalaysia.com, Malaysia’s largest on-line Photography Community.
